| Index: chrome/browser/extensions/api/management/management_api.cc
|
| diff --git a/chrome/browser/extensions/api/management/management_api.cc b/chrome/browser/extensions/api/management/management_api.cc
|
| index 3408fedc64354a69efb3f5da19b03448717fcb46..0af965c53154e2d883333c6ca9ad0991a3c6102a 100644
|
| --- a/chrome/browser/extensions/api/management/management_api.cc
|
| +++ b/chrome/browser/extensions/api/management/management_api.cc
|
| @@ -268,10 +268,11 @@ class SafeManifestJSONParser : public UtilityProcessHostClient {
|
|
|
| void OnJSONParseSucceeded(const ListValue& wrapper) {
|
| CHECK(BrowserThread::CurrentlyOn(BrowserThread::IO));
|
| - Value* value = NULL;
|
| + const Value* value = NULL;
|
| CHECK(wrapper.Get(0, &value));
|
| if (value->IsType(Value::TYPE_DICTIONARY))
|
| - parsed_manifest_.reset(static_cast<DictionaryValue*>(value)->DeepCopy());
|
| + parsed_manifest_.reset(
|
| + static_cast<const DictionaryValue*>(value)->DeepCopy());
|
| else
|
| error_ = keys::kManifestParseError;
|
|
|
|
|